    Hello,

    Picked up our new 3210BH about 2 months ago and noticed that the door hinges are starting to pop off over the weekend. Should there be additional rivets or screws?

  • #2
    Looks like screws were over torqued and separated at the heads. They need to be extracted and replaced with the proper torque setting.

      I have not seen this issue before, and I guess we should not see this issue at all. Lippert, the door manufacture, installs the rivets so the door is secure to the door frame and then the door is installed by the manufacture, in this case GD, with the screws, that are still holding the hinges in place, into the door opening in the wall. I think a call to your dealer should get this straightened out, a call and email with these pictures could be sent to GD Customer Service as well. Let us know what comes of this please.
